Как передать полученные заголовки в исходящий nginx в пункт назначения nginx - PullRequest
0 голосов
/ 18 февраля 2020

В моей инфраструктуре два nginx сервера. Первый сервер получает запросы https от клиентов и, в зависимости от URL, передает их на второй nginx, который, в свою очередь, передает запросы на gunicorn. Для правильной работы мне нужно передать схему (https) из запроса клиента в gunicorn. Как я могу это сделать?

Есть ли способ передать заголовки, которые получил первый nginx?

Я знаю, что могу явно указать https в proxy_set_header X-Forwarded-Proto, но я считаю, что это не совсем правильно. Благодаря этому методу функционал перестает работать при отправке запроса напрямую через второй nginx, так как он работает через http.

Спасибо за любые советы!

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...